KLP Kapitalforvaltning AS Acquires Shares of 60,070 KLA Co. (NASDAQ:KLAC)

KLA logo with Computer and Technology background
Remove Ads

KLP Kapitalforvaltning AS purchased a new stake in KLA Co. (NASDAQ:KLAC - Free Report) during the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ent disclosure with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The institutional investor purchased 60,070 shares of the semiconductor company's stock, valued at approximately $37,851,000.

Several other large investors have also modified their holdings of KLAC. Parnassus Investments LLC lifted its stake in KLA by 381.3% in the 4th quarter. Parnassus Investments LLC now owns 733,328 shares of the semiconductor company's stock valued at $462,085,000 after buying an additional 580,967 shares in the last quarter. Proficio Capital Partners LLC lifted its position in shares of KLA by 114,444.5% in the fourth quarter. Proficio Capital Partners LLC now owns 342,488 shares of the semiconductor company's stock valued at $215,809,000 after acquiring an additional 342,189 shares in the last quarter. Two Sigma Advisers LP boosted its stake in shares of KLA by 10,766.7% during the third quarter. Two Sigma Advisers LP now owns 228,200 shares of the semiconductor company's stock valued at $176,720,000 after acquiring an additional 226,100 shares during the last quarter. Raymond James Financial Inc. purchased a new stake in KLA during the 4th quarter worth about $142,221,000. Finally, Assenagon Asset Management S.A. raised its stake in KLA by 84.2% in the 4th quarter. Assenagon Asset Management S.A. now owns 441,053 shares of the semiconductor company's stock valued at $277,916,000 after purchasing an additional 201,649 shares during the last quarter. 86.65% of the stock is currently owned by institutional investors and hedge funds.

Analyst Upgrades and Downgrades

KLAC has been the topic of several analyst reports. Deutsche Bank Aktiengesellschaft raised their price target on shares of KLA from $725.00 to $850.00 and gave the stock a "buy" rating in a research note on Friday, January 31st. The Goldman Sachs Group lifted their target price on shares of KLA from $759.00 to $864.00 and gave the stock a "buy" rating in a research note on Friday, January 31st. Morgan Stanley increased their price target on KLA from $703.00 to $748.00 and gave the stock an "equal weight" rating in a research note on Monday, February 3rd. UBS Group lifted their price objective on KLA from $665.00 to $780.00 and gave the company a "neutral" rating in a research report on Tuesday, January 21st. Finally, Stifel Nicolaus increased their target price on KLA from $800.00 to $825.00 and gave the stock a "buy" rating in a research report on Friday, January 31st. Seven equities research analysts have rated the stock with a hold rating and twelve have assigned a buy rating to the stock. Based on data from MarketBeat.com, the stock currently has a consensus rating of "Moderate Buy" and an average target price of $830.67.

KLA Trading Down 2.3 %

KLAC traded down $16.31 during trading on Wednesday, hitting $705.54. 734,539 shares of the company's stock were exchanged, compared to its average volume of 953,101. The stock has a 50 day moving average price of $730.67 and a 200 day moving average price of $703.37. KLA Co. has a 1 year low of $609.40 and a 1 year high of $896.32. The company has a current ratio of 2.36, a quick ratio of 1.63 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.64. The firm has a market cap of $93.76 billion, a P/E ratio of 29.67,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 1.57 and a beta of 1.30.

KLA (NASDAQ:KLAC - Get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, January 30th. The semiconductor company reported $8.20 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$7.73 by $0.47. KLA had a return on equity of 108.60% and a net margin of 29.58%. As a group, analysts expect that KLA Co. will post 31.59 EPS for the current fiscal year.

KLA Announces Dividend

The business also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Tuesday, March 4th. Investors of record on Monday, February 24th were given a dividend of $1.70 per share. This represents a $6.80 annualized dividend and a yield of 0.96%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Monday, February 24th. KLA's dividend payout ratio (DPR) is presently 28.60%.

KLA Company Profile

(Free Report)

KLA Corporation, together with its subsidiaries, engages in the design, manufacture, and marketing of process control, process-enabling, and yield management solutions for the semiconductor and related electronics industries worldwide. It operates through three segments: Semiconductor Process Control; Specialty Semiconductor Process; and PCB and Component Inspection.
